IMPORTANT: Open-center tractors and tractors with
fixed-displacement pumps are not designed to provide a
continuous supply of pressurized oil to remote valves.
Locking hydraulic lever forward on these tractors can
cause overheating of hydraulic oil and tractor damage. Af-
ter setting opener down pressure, always return hydraulic
lever to neutral.

00 Series Opener Adjustments

Depth Controlling Press Wheel Adjustment
Attached to the rear of each opener is one of several op-
tional press wheels. The press wheels close the furrow
and gently press soil over the seed while also providing
depth control for the opener. To adjust the position of the
press wheel, which automatically changes the seeding
depth of the opener, lift the "T" handle located on top of the
opener and slide it forward or rearward until the seeding
depth is correct as shown in Figure 3-8. Moving the handle
forward plants shallower while moving the handle rear-
ward plants deeper. A spring loaded pin holds the "T" han-
dle at the setting to maintain the proper depth. Lift the
opener frames slightly to take the pressure off the "T" han-
dles when adjusting the press wheel depth.

The opener pressure setting as described in Opener Pres-
sure Adjustments
, this section on page 40, controls the
soil firming pressure on the press wheel as well as the disk
penetrating force. DO NOT use more opener down pres-
sure than necessary to obtain the desired opener penetra-

NOTE: On some tractors with very positive remote
hydraulic checks, a slight increase in the reading on
the pressure gauges may occur after the tractor re-
mote lever is returned to neutral. This is caused by
back pressure on the opener cylinders and should be
ignored. The NET OPERATING PRESSURE on the
opener cylinders is maintained at the pressure you
selected while the tractor remote lever was held for-
ward, not at the "apparently increased" pressure. Re-
activating the tractor lever forward will confirm this.

Individual Opener Pressure Adjustment
The spring pressure on each individual opener can be in-
creased slightly for penetrating hard soil when planting in
tractor or drill tire tracks. The flange nut at the lower end of
the opener spring can be adjusted upward a maximum of
1". See Figure 3-9. Each 1/4" adjustment adds about 13
LBS. force at the opener disk. Lock the flange nut in place
with the jam nut after making a spring pressure adjustment.

Individual Opener Height Adjustment
It is sometimes necessary to lower an opener which runs
in the depression left by a tire track. Each individual open-
er can be lowered 1" by moving the opener pivot bolt to the
lower hole in the opener mount. See Figure 3-10.
